5 of a family burned in Dhaka “gas leak explosion”

Five of a family including three children suffered burn injuries in Shampur area of Dhaka in an explosion caused by “gas line leak” early today.

The victims are: Md Enayet, 40, his wife Mariam Begum, 37, and their three children -- Anny, 5, Habiba, 3, and Jubayer, 2.

They are undergoing treatment at the burn unit of Dhaka Medical College and Hospital, Officer-in-Charge of Kadamtali Police Station Abdul Jalil told The Daily Star.

When contacted, Farhaduzzaman, inspector of Fire Service and Civil Defence headquarters, said, the fire might have originated from an explosion in the gas line.

The incident took place at the ground floor of a five-storey building at Shampur around 3:00am.
